# MothX

MothX was formerly known as VibeCoding. Each wheel includes a platform-native `mothx` binary. The `vibecoding` console command is still registered as a compatibility alias during the rename transition.

## Installation

```bash
pip install mothx-installer
```

Or with an isolated environment:

```bash
pipx install mothx-installer
```

After installation, the `mothx` command is available on your `PATH`.

## Choose Your Mode

Every session runs in one of three modes, switchable anytime with `Tab` or `/mode`:

| Mode | Files | Network | Best For |
|------|-------|---------|----------|
| **Plan** | Read-only | ✗ | Analysis, code review, safe exploration |
| **Agent** | Read/Write | ✗ | Daily development (default) |
| **YOLO** | Full | ✓ | System administration, automation |

```bash
mothx --mode plan     # read-only
mothx --mode agent    # standard (default)
mothx --mode yolo     # full access
```

## Session Management

MothX persists conversation history in SQLite with branching support:

```bash
mothx                    # start new session
mothx --continue         # resume last session
mothx --resume <id>      # resume a specific session
mothx --session <file>   # open a specific session file
```

Sessions live in `~/.mothx/sessions/` (Linux/macOS) or `%APPDATA%\mothx\sessions\` (Windows).

## Security & Sandboxing

MothX uses [bubblewrap](https://github.com/containers/bubblewrap) for process-level isolation. Three layers of protection:

- **Blacklist** — dangerous commands (`rm -rf`, `sudo`) are always blocked, even in YOLO mode
- **Approval gates** — Agent mode prompts before executing bash commands
- **Whitelist** — pre-approve safe commands in `settings.json`:

```json
{
  "approval": {
    "bashWhitelist": ["go ", "make ", "git ", "npm "],
    "bashBlacklist": ["rm -rf", "sudo"],
    "confirmBeforeWrite": true
  }
}
```

## Skills System

Skills are reusable prompt snippets for project conventions:

```bash
# List skills
> /skills

# Activate a skill
> /skill my-conventions
```

Place `SKILL.md` files in:
- **Global** — `~/.mothx/skills/<name>/SKILL.md`
- **Project** — `.skills/<name>/SKILL.md` (overrides global)

Compatible with [SkillHub](https://github.com/startvibecoding/skillhub) for discovering and sharing community skills.

## IDE Integration

MothX speaks [Agent Client Protocol (ACP)](https://github.com/startvibecoding/mothx/blob/main/docs/en/acp.md), integrating with VS Code, Zed, and JetBrains IDEs.

### VS Code

Add to `.vscode/settings.json`:

```json
{
  "acp.agents": {
    "mothx": {
      "command": "mothx",
      "args": ["acp", "--mode", "agent"]
    }
  }
}
```

### JetBrains (IntelliJ, WebStorm, etc.)

Go to `Settings → Tools → ACP Agents` and add:
- Name: `MothX`
- Command: `mothx`
- Arguments: `acp --mode agent`

## Keyboard Shortcuts

| Shortcut | Action |
|----------|--------|
| `Enter` | Submit prompt |
| `Alt+Enter` / `Ctrl+J` | Insert newline |
| `Tab` | Cycle mode (plan → agent → yolo) |
| `Esc` | Abort current operation |
| `Ctrl+O` | Open tool details |
| `Ctrl+G` | Toggle compact display |
| `Ctrl+T` | Toggle thinking display |
